Former captain Kumar Sangakkara has called for urgent structural reforms following Sri Lanka early exit from the T20 tournament. He stressed the need for better planning, stronger domestic systems, improved talent pathways and clear leadership to restore consistency in white ball cricket. Sangakkara emphasized accountability at every level, highlighting gaps in preparation, selection strategy and long term vision for sustained international success.
